U.S. HQ in Baghdad Comes Under Mortar Attack

HeadlineNov 05, 2003

In Iraq, the U.S. headquarters in Baghdad came under a heavy mortar attack yesterday. Three large explosions were heard outside the compound. Four people were reportedly injured. The U.S. military headquarters in Mosul also came under attack. And in Basra an Iraqi judge was assassinated. This came a day after another judge was kidnapped and killed in Najaf.

And a new Washington Post-ABC News poll has found that only one in seven Americans agree with the White House that Iraq poses the “most important” front in the country’s fight in the war on terror.
